Output 51d86790a8614742b9318458415b55f8468b65cfc25a938813e2c0ea1a0ee0b6:0

value
889283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97099d5aa2be39cc4ef3d918122a1deb07b1cd82 OP_EQUAL
address
3FTdUYnBVkn7gCK9N9TU2arwrpwPU7heP4
transaction
51d86790a8614742b9318458415b55f8468b65cfc25a938813e2c0ea1a0ee0b6
spent
true